Founded in 1965, Villa Siena is a retirement community for seniors located in Mountain View, California. Operated by the Daughters of Charity of St. Vincent de Paul, Villa Siena provides independent living, assisted living and skilled nursing to just over 100 seniors. Care is provided regardless of religious affiliation or ability to pay. The Villa’s goal is to provide an atmosphere in which residents can enjoy their golden years and maintain their dignity in a serene setting. Nestled among majestic redwood trees, Villa Siena offers a friendly homelike atmosphere, promoting a feeling of inner peace.
The Villa Siena Foundation raises funds that support Villa Siena in continuing its mission of providing comprehensive compassionate care to residents, after they have outlived their financial resources.
